Culleredo is a beautiful town located in the province of A Coruña, in the autonomous community of Galicia, Spain. It is well-connected and easily accessible by various means of transportation.
The nearest airport to Culleredo is A Coruña Airport (LCG), which is approximately 7 kilometers away. From the airport, you can take a taxi or rent a car to reach Culleredo. Alternatively, there are also public buses available that operate between the airport and the town.
Culleredo has its own train station, known as Culleredo-O Burgo, which is connected to the national rail network. Renfe, the national train operator, provides regular train services to and from Culleredo. You can check the Renfe website for schedules and ticket information.
Culleredo is well-served by bus services from various cities in Spain. ALSA is one of the major bus companies that operate routes to Culleredo. The town has a bus station located in the center, where you can find buses arriving and departing to different destinations.
If you prefer to drive, Culleredo can be easily reached by car via the AP-9 motorway, which connects major cities in Galicia. The town is conveniently located near the city of A Coruña, making it easily accessible from other parts of the region.
For those who enjoy traveling by sea, Culleredo is located near the coast and has a small marina called O Burgo Marina. If you have your own boat or are planning to sail to Culleredo, the marina provides facilities for docking and mooring.
Whichever mode of transportation you choose, reaching Culleredo is a straightforward and pleasant journey. The town's strategic location and excellent transportation connections make it an ideal destination to explore the beautiful region of Galicia.
Culleredo is a municipality in the province of A Coruña, located in the autonomous community of Galicia in northwestern Spain. Its population is approximately 30,000 people and the municipality covers an area of 38 square kilometers.
The town is situated in the outskirts of the city of A Coruña, and is known for its proximity to the airport, which serves as a gateway to the region. Culleredo is also home to various historic sites, including the Castro de Elviña, an archaeological site dating back to the Iron Age, and the Monastery of Santa María de Sobrado, a medieval monastery that houses an important library and a remarkable collection of art and objects.
The town has a vibrant culture and offers a range of facilities and services to its inhabitants and visitors, including sports facilities, schools, supermarkets, restaurants, and nightlife spots. Culleredo is an ideal destination for those seeking to experience the authentic Galician culture and enjoy the beautiful landscapes of the region.
